What is Multi-Material Dual Extrusion Calibration?
Multi-Material Dual Extrusion Calibration is a critical process in 3D printing that ensures precise alignment and compatibility between two different materials being extruded simultaneously. This calibration is essential for achieving high-quality prints, especially when working with materials that have varying melting points, viscosities, or adhesion properties. For instance, in scenarios where a rigid material is combined with a flexible one, proper calibration ensures that the final product maintains its structural integrity and functional design. The process involves fine-tuning extruder settings, adjusting temperatures, and testing print patterns to identify and resolve any discrepancies. Why use this Multi-Material Dual Extrusion Calibration?
The Multi-Material Dual Extrusion Calibration template addresses specific challenges such as material misalignment, inconsistent extrusion, and poor adhesion between materials. For instance, when printing with a support material and a main material, improper calibration can lead to weak bonding or difficulty in removing the support. This template provides a structured approach to tackle these issues by guiding users through material selection, extruder calibration, and test printing. Additionally, it helps in identifying optimal temperature settings and extrusion rates for different material combinations, ensuring that the final print meets the desired quality standards.
